Flink Java Demo 1.新建Maven项目 <?xml version="1.0" encoding="UTF-8"?> <project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/xsd/maven-4.0.0.xsd">...
然后创建scala目录,因为针对flink我们会使用java和scala两种语言 创建包名 在src/main/java下创建com.imooc.java 在src/main/scala下创建com.imooc.scala接下来在pom.xml中引入flink相关依赖,前面两个是针对 flink java 程序 flink apache scala java flink hudi通过stream消费 flink java demo Flink的安装Flink的相...
com.mysql.jdbc.Driver jdbc:mysql://localhost:3306/db_demo?useUnicode=true&characterEncoding=utf8 root 10 10 5 100 30 使用C3P0连接池完成向数据库中新增数据 import java.sql.Connection; import java.sql.PreparedStatement; /** * * Title: AddTest * Description: c3p0添加的方法 * @author Alon * @...
java flink(二十六) 实战之电商黑名单过滤 Flink CEP编程实现、什么是CEP、CEP组合模式demo、CEP循环模式demo 什么是CEP: 1、复杂事件处理 2、Flink中实现复杂事件处理库 3、CEP允许在无休止的事件中检测事件模式,让我们有机会掌握数据中的重要部分 4、一个
DataStream API为许多常见的流处理操作提供了原语,例如打开窗口、一次记录转换以及通过查询外部数据存储来丰富事件。DataStream API可用于Java和Scala,并基于map()、reduce()和aggregate()等函数。函数可以通过扩展接口定义,也可以作为Java或Scala lambda函数定义。
DEMO-Flink写入HDFS DEMO-Flink写入HDFS 适用模块 实时模块 具体说明 Java Flink消费Kafka写HDFS 使用示例 ### 依赖配置 对应pom.xml文件依赖: <dependency> <groupId>org.apache.flink</groupId> <artifactId>flink-core</artifactId> <version>${flink.version}</version> </dependency> <dependency> <group...
publicclassSocketWindowWCJava{publicstaticvoidmain(String[]args)throws Exception{// 获取流式运行环境StreamExecutionEnvironment env=StreamExecutionEnvironment.getExecutionEnvironment();String hostname="127.0.0.1";int port=8899;String delimiter="\n";// 获取数据源(Socket数据源,单词以逗号分割)DataStreamSource...
构建Flink工程及demo演示 1,要求 Maven 3.0.4以上版本 Java7.x以上版本 2,构建maven工程 mvn archetype:generate \ -DarchetypeGroupId=org.apache.flink \ -DarchetypeArtifactId=flink-quickstart-scala \ -DarchetypeVersion=1.3.2 允许你重新给你的工程命名,执行该命令后需要输入groupId, artifactId, and ...
Flink CEP是在 Flink 中实现的复杂事件处理(CEP)库 CEP 允许在无休止的事件流中检测事件模式,让我们有机会掌握数据中重要的部分 一个或多个由简单事件构成的事件流通过一定的规则匹配,然后输出用户想得到的数据 —— 满足规则的复杂事件 ...
1.java DataStream API 使用的流数据类型 对于Java API,Flink 定义了自己的 Tuple1 到 Tuple25 类型来表示元组类型,代码如下: Tuple2<String, Integer> person = new Tuple2<>("王老五", 35); //索引基于0 String name = person.f0; Integer age = person.f1; ...